Output ec79892dc726f21ecf68a51bcbbe85218e3c0df1fa893bf54d0d2ca5f1b16cec:1

value
3215377
script pubkey
OP_0 OP_PUSHBYTES_20 de3c53e1e9d266ce5d266ee941c137a523385227
address
bc1qmc798c0f6fnvuhfxdm55rsfh553ns5386v0ljl
transaction
ec79892dc726f21ecf68a51bcbbe85218e3c0df1fa893bf54d0d2ca5f1b16cec
spent
true